The viewers of the australian open of tennis are warned: they will be expelled from the stands if they dedicate themselves to disturbing Novak Djokovicexpelled from the country last year for his refusal to be vaccinated against covid-19.

The Serb, nine times champion of the tournament, returns to compete from next week in the big event in Melbourne, a city that suffered one of the longest confinements in the world during the pandemic.

the attitude of Djokovicthat I get to Australia without being vaccinated at the beginning of 2022 and who was expelled a few days later for that reason, had generated great controversy. A year later, the tennis player was authorized to enter Australia and will play the first Grand Slam of 2023.

The director of the australian open, Craig TileyFaced with the possibility that a sector of the spectators would loudly show their anger against the current number 5 tennis player in the world, he issued a warning: “If they disturb the pleasure of the other spectators, they are expelled“.

The australian open starts on monday but Djokovic will play in Melbourne on Friday, to a packed Rod Laver Arena, in an exhibition match against the Australian nick kyrgios.
